Iraqi meeting with NATO in Baghdad. Sudanese stresses long-term partnership
Prime Minister Mohamed Shia Al-Sudani received, on Friday, at his residence in Munich, the commander of the NATO Joint Forces Command, Admiral Stuart Munch.
During the meeting, they discussed strengthening bilateral cooperation with NATO in the field of training, intelligence coordination and logistical support, based on the outcomes of the recent visit of the NATO leader to Iraq.
It was also emphasized that the continuation of the high-level security dialogue was carried out in preparation for the bilateral meeting to be held in Baghdad later this year.
The Prime Minister stressed the importance of cooperation, in light of the long-term partnership with NATO, through the advisory role in the field of combating terrorism and the development and rehabilitation of the Iraqi security forces, and in a way that contributes to strengthening Iraq’s security and stability.
For his part, Admiral Munch stressed the importance of the bilateral relationship in the field of providing advice and training, praising the great development in the capabilities of the Iraqi forces to face challenges and impose security.
